首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用@PluginFactory的log4j2单例自定义附加器

是指在log4j2日志框架中,通过使用@PluginFactory注解来创建一个自定义的附加器(Appender)。附加器是log4j2中用于将日志消息输出到指定目标的组件。

通过使用@PluginFactory注解,可以方便地创建一个单例的附加器实例。@PluginFactory注解可以应用在一个静态方法上,该方法必须返回一个实现了org.apache.logging.log4j.core.Appender接口的对象。在该方法中,可以通过使用@PluginAttribute注解来定义附加器的属性,并通过方法参数来接收这些属性的值。

使用@PluginFactory的log4j2单例自定义附加器的优势在于可以根据具体需求自定义附加器的行为和属性,以满足特定的日志输出需求。通过自定义附加器,可以将日志消息输出到不同的目标,如文件、数据库、消息队列等,或者进行特定的日志处理操作。

使用@PluginFactory的log4j2单例自定义附加器的应用场景包括但不限于:

  1. 将日志消息输出到指定的文件,以便后续分析和查看;
  2. 将日志消息输出到数据库,以便进行日志的存储和查询;
  3. 将日志消息发送到消息队列,以便进行实时监控和告警;
  4. 对日志消息进行特定的处理操作,如加密、压缩、格式化等。

腾讯云提供了一系列与日志相关的产品和服务,可以与log4j2日志框架结合使用,以满足不同的日志需求。其中,推荐的腾讯云产品是云原生日志服务CLS(Cloud Log Service)。CLS是一种高可用、高可靠、海量存储的日志服务,可以帮助用户实时采集、存储、查询和分析日志数据。通过CLS,用户可以方便地管理和分析log4j2产生的日志数据。

更多关于腾讯云云原生日志服务CLS的详细介绍和使用方法,请参考腾讯云官方文档:

腾讯云原生日志服务CLS

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

7分2秒

day14_面向对象(下)/18-尚硅谷-Java语言基础-单例模式的使用场景

7分2秒

day14_面向对象(下)/18-尚硅谷-Java语言基础-单例模式的使用场景

7分2秒

day14_面向对象(下)/18-尚硅谷-Java语言基础-单例模式的使用场景

16分52秒

88.尚硅谷_MyBatis_扩展_自定义类型处理器_使用自定义的类型处理器处理枚举类型.avi

16分18秒

振弦采集模块VM604_使用信号发生器测试频率测量精度

2分59秒

VM604振弦采集模块频率测量5mV与10mV数据对比

7分33秒

多端开发教程 | 点餐项目源码解析:项目介绍和Tabbar结构(一)

3分59秒

06、mysql系列之模板窗口和平铺窗口的应用

1分56秒

有点意思,433MHz自发电无线开关

3分47秒

DC电源模块采用电容滤波器来平滑输出电压

19分22秒

新知:第三期 低延时.高可靠.高稳定.高安全即时通信IM技术解析

1分43秒

DC电源模块的模拟电源对比数字电源的优势有哪些?

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

相关资讯

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券